Fort Frye I can think of two standouts.
Ian Ellis, played QB this year, also leader on the bball court and plays baseball. He has strength, natural athletic ability and leadership skills. Work ethic seems good....just needs to stay humble and keep at it.

Also Casey Brooker. Same three sports, I would say football is his sport though. Plays smart and understands quickly what needs to happen.

This class will struggle some to be noticed because of the strength of the class ahead of them. In 🏀 we had freshman getting a good amount of varsity playing time. The younger boys will need to commit to stand out.

Northwest's freshman Evan Lintz class is 2022. Recorded 120 tackles in 8 and a half games this season playing linebacker. Northwest's Braden Campbell was the teams leading rusher this season is also class of 2022 . Not sure of his numbers, he also started on defense and led the team in touchdowns. Both are outstanding young men and students, they have very bright future's.
